Update #5 - 1:02 PM EST:
Judge Spencer stopped short of ordering an immediate shutdown of millions of Blackberrys.
But U.S. District Judge James Spencer said there was no escaping that RIM had been found to be infringing on NTP’s patents and he would issue a decision on an injunction “as soon as reasonably possible.”
